Feasibility of using low density polyethylene sheets to detect atmospheric organochlorine pesticides in Alexandria, Egypt

Abstract: Egypt is a major agricultural country in Africa with a known past of organochlorine pesticides (OCPs) application, yet data on atmospheric levels of OCPs in Egypt is sparse. Low density polyethylene (LDPE) passive samplers were therefore deployed for 3 weeks each at 11 locations in July, 2010 and January, 2011 in Alexandria to screen for gas-phase OCPs. Performance reference compounds were used to investigate the uptake kinetics. Field-derived sampler-air partitioning coefficients (K PEA s) for OCPs were signi… Show more

“…In recent years, low density polyethylene sheets (LDPE) have been used for monitoring of atmospheric PAHs 5,7,21,22 and OCPs. 6 LDPE sheets are essentially SPMD samplers without triolein lling. As compared to other matrices for passive sampling, LDPE is the simplest (in its chemical makeup), cheapest polymer available 23 and easy to deploy.…”

“…LDPE has been previously validated as passive air samplers for PAHs 5,22 and OCPs. 6 However, there is as of yet, no generalizable correlation that would allow the use of LDPEs across a wide range of organic contaminants. Being able to predict partitioning constants to LDPE for most POPs would enable the increased utilization of LDPE as a passive air sampler.…”
